Reels

In the early mechanical slot machines, reels were physical strips of paper, later plastic, that contained various symbols. They were laid out in a pattern that could determine the odds and payouts for a spin. Modern slot machines replace this mechanism with a random number generation (RNG), but the concept is the same. The RNG generates thousands of three-number combinations per second, determining which symbols are placed on the paylines once the reels come to a stop.

Paylines

In slot games the number of paylines is the number of ways that a player can win in one turn. The more money you win, the more matching symbols are there on a single payline. You'll find that the majority of slots pay out only when three or more identical symbols appear on a single payline but you can still win with two or four symbols.

The shape and direction of a payline may vary - some run horizontally, vertically or diagonally, whereas others are straight lines. Each payline must have at least three symbols and cover a single reel regardless of their form.

Players can often see the number of paylines active in the game of slots by checking the pay table. It also shows the multiplier value of the paylines that are determined by the number of symbols are on a particular payline. They can vary from three to 600x your stake. In addition, the pay table will tell you if the slot has special symbols that pay more than the base fruit or playing card icons.
